An MMBP/Geo/1 queue with correlated positive and negative customer arrivals is studied. In the infinite-capacity queueing system, positive customers and negative customers are generated by a Bernoulli bursty source with two correlated geometrically distributed periods. I.e., positive and negative customers arrive to the system according to two different geometrical arrival processes. Under the late arrival scheme (LAS), two removal disciplines caused by negative customers are investigated in the paper. In individual removal scheme, a negative customer removes a positive customer in service if any, while in disaster model, a negative customer removes all positive customers in the system if any. The negative customer arrival has no effect on the system if it finds the system empty. We analyze the Markov chains underlying the queueing systems and evaluate the performance of two systems based on generating functions technique. Some explicit solutions of the system, such as the average buffer content and the stationary probabilities are obtained. Finally, the effect of several parameters on the system performance is shown numerically.
